About the Position
Professor Christina Ciocca Eller (Department of Sociology, Harvard University) is recruiting one full-time predoctoral research fellow to start in summer 2024. The fellow will support and collaborate on projects involving qualitative data coding, survey and administrative data cleaning and analysis, literature reviews, and the development of research grants, reports, and papers. The broad topic of this fellowship is the relationship between public higher education organizations, student outcomes, and inequality.
The successful applicant will receive mentoring from faculty and have access to a broad range of activities at Harvard. This opportunity is likely to provide experience that will be particularly relevant for individuals interested in pursuing a PhD in Sociology, Organizational Studies, Education, or Public Policy.
This position is based in the Department of Sociology at Harvard University in Cambridge, MA. The appointment term for this Fellow is for one year, starting July 2024. Preference will be given to applicants who can be based in the Cambridge area.
Responsibilities
Read, code, and analyze interview transcript data
Link patterns in interview data to patterns found in academic transcript data, in collaboration with Dr. Ciocca Eller
Conduct statistical analyses of data and process and clean raw data using Stata
Prepare literature reviews, background research, and other content for project development, grant proposals, and academic papers
